What Is Bad Faith Insurance Law?

Bad faith insurance law is the area of law that holds insurance companies accountable when they improperly handle or unfairly deny claims. This area of law protects policyholders. Any time an insurer denies, delays, or underpays a valid claim without a reasonable basis, you will be dealing with bad faith insurance law. Bad faith insurance lawyers work to ensure policyholders receive the benefits they are entitled to under their insurance policies and receive fair treatment. An insurance company acts in bad faith when it fails to investigate claims promptly, misrepresents policy terms, or offers unreasonably low settlement amounts. Policyholders can sue insurance companies for acting in bad faith.

What Are Some Examples of Situations Where I Might Need a Bad Faith Insurance Lawyer?

You may need a bad faith insurance lawyer if an insurance company unfairly denies your claim, delays paying it without a valid reason, or pays you less than it should. Other situations where you might need a lawyer to help you fight an insurance company include when it misrepresents policy terms, makes unreasonable settlement offers, or does not properly investigate your claim. A bad faith insurance lawyer protects your rights so you don’t waive them or otherwise enter into an agreement you don’t want.

How Can a Lawyer Help Me With Bad Faith Insurance?

A bad faith insurance lawyer can be just the motivation to make insurance companies handle your claim justly. An experienced lawyer can help you navigate the legal system and find the best possible results for you. Because laws vary from state to state, speaking with a lawyer near you with knowledge of Washington’s laws and procedures is critical in understanding your situation and making the best decisions to move forward. An insurance bad faith lawyer can:

  • Provide legal advice and counsel
  • Represent you at trial
  • Negotiate with the insurance company
  • File legal motions and take care of administrative duties
  • Improve your chances of getting the compensation you deserve

A bad faith insurance lawyer can potentially recover damages beyond your original policy limits. This could include compensation for emotional distress and punitive damages to deter future insurer misconduct.

What Questions Should I Ask When Trying To Find a Bad Faith Insurance Lawyer in Everett?

These questions can help you decide if you feel comfortable and confident that a lawyer has the qualifications, experience, and ability to manage your case well. Many lawyers offer free consultations that allow you to understand your options and get specific legal advice before hiring them. Top questions to ask include:

  • What is your experience in handling bad faith insurance cases?
  • Have you managed cases like mine? What was the outcome of these cases?
  • Do you have experience resolving issues like this in Washington?
  • What is your approach to handling bad faith insurance cases?
  • What is your record in negotiating favorable settlements?
  • How do you communicate with clients about the progress of their cases?
  • How much input will I have about case strategy?
  • What are your fees and billing structure?
